After you have spent large amounts of time concentrating on your novel, making changes and obsessing over each line, it will be time to collaborate with an editor and let them review your work. Working with a professional editor can be such a valuable procedure, as they will be able to pick up on things that you may have missed after looking at your own work for so long. Usually, the publishing procedure takes about a year, and throughout this time you and your editor will focus on developmental editing, line edits, copy editing and proofreading. While this can be a rather long and strenuous process, all of these actions are needed to make sure that you are putting out the best possible version of your work. When analyzing a publishing process flow chart, something that will come later down the line is collaborating with a designer and choosing a book cover for your book. While we all may have been told to never judge a book by its cover, there is no denying that there is a specific appeal to a beautiful and original design that catches people's eyes. With a lot of different options to select from in a book shop, you really want consumers check here to be immediately drawn to your work and pick your book over all of the others. Throughout the process of working with a designer to finalise your cover, it is important that you are not scared to offer some input and ensure that they are entirely informed about the themes and ideas within the book. Many of the bestselling books that we see today have enticing covers that accurately signify what the book may include. One of the most vital parts in a guide to book publishing is the final stage of selling your book. If you are getting traditionally published then you will be collaborating with a team who are in charge of getting your book out to readers. There will frequently be a set marketing budget plan that covers various types of adverts that will be shown to get word out about your work. There are also valuable publicity methods such as giving interviews or speaking at events. The essential thing is that you are proud of your work and ready to show it off to the world!
